PRESENTATION of the training

Security law was reformed by the ordinance of September 15, 2021, which entered into force on January 1, 2022. In terms of personal security, the provisions relating to suretyship have been largely clarified and unified. In terms of collateral, a few additions have come to ratify the practice (assignment of debt or sum of money as security) and the provisions relating to movable and immovable privileges have been brought up to date. The training aims to give a synthetic presentation of all these changes.
